Alternatives to tgd170.fdm.97
If tgd170.fdm.97 does not fully meet your needs, several alternatives are available that offer similar features with different interfaces or licensing models.
Simulink (by MathWorks)
A robust simulation platform for system modeling, but requires a MATLAB license.
ANSYS Simulation Software
High-precision simulations for structural, thermal, and fluid dynamics. It is resource-intensive and commercially priced.
OpenModelica
An open-source modeling tool suitable for academic and research purposes. It has limited support for commercial projects.
